A Typical Work Day May Include:
  • Performing facility operations such as loading/unloading trucks, vessels, barges,and railcars, filling/reclaiming grain ground piles,and various other grain handling tasks
  • Basicmaintenance and operator care of equipment to ensure ongoing facility operations
  • Providing excellent customer service and engaging with team members
  • Understanding and adhering to all safety policiesand procedures
  • Maintaining a safe and clean work environment
  • Other duties as assigned

What You Will Need:
  • Must be eligible to work in the United States without visa sponsorship
  • Must be 18 years or older
  • Ability to perform physical job duties which may include bending, lifting up to 50lbs., kneeling, climbing, crawling, and twisting, with or without reasonable accommodation
  • Ability to understand and communicate in English (verbal/written)
  • Basic computer skills
  • Ability to work in varied indoor and outdoor conditions which may include heat, cold, dust, loud noise, etc., with the use of Personal Protective Equipment (PPE)
  • Ability to work in elevated areas (4 feet and above)

Cargill was founded in 1865 as a single grain warehouse in Iowa, U.S. Since then, we’ve grown to become a global partner connecting people around the planet. But one thing has remained constant over the years: our purpose of nourishing the world in a safe, responsible and sustainable way. Cargill is committed to conducting business with integrity, operating responsibly, enriching communities and nourishing the world. In the fiscal year 2021, Cargill provided $110.5 million in total charitable contributions in 56 countries to support our communities. Cargill businesses and employee-led groups partner with local civic, nonprofit and non-governmental organizations on programs and projects that improve food security and nutrition; support human rights, equity and inclusion; strengthen farmer livelihoods; and advance our commitments in the areas of land use, water and climate.
